JavaScript中的Number.isSafeInteger()函数

Number.isSafeInteger() function in JavaScript

Number对象的isSafeInteger()函数接受一个数字并确定它是否为安全整数。 如果给定的数字是安全整数,则返回true,否则返回false。

句法

它的语法如下

1
Number.isSafeInteger(90071991);

现场演示

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
<html>
   <head>
      JavaScript Example
   </head>
   <body>
      <script type="text/javascript">
         var result = Number.isSafeInteger(90071991);
         if(result) {
            document.write("Given number is a safe integer");
         }else {
            document.write("Given number is not a safe integer");
         }
     
   </body>
</html>

输出量

1
Given number is a safe integer

将十进制值,负值和一个方程式传递给此函数。

现场演示

1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
<html>
   <head>
      JavaScript Example
   </head>
   <body>
      <script type="text/javascript">
         var result1 = Number.isSafeInteger(45.2);
         document.write(result1);
         document.write("");
         var result2 = Number.isSafeInteger(-38);
         document.write(result2);
         document.write("");
         var result3 = Number.isSafeInteger(0/8);
         document.write(result3);
         document.write("");
     
   </body>
</html>

输出量

1
2
3
false
true
true